Dont worry, Aussies miss out on quite a few things interior/mechanical wise compared to the chev SS. Holden SS makes do with heated seats only unlike the Chev SS with heated and cooled seats (can you believe that? In a continent as hot as Aus!), the LS3 and paddle shifts on auto models. Not even the HSV's have paddle shifts in their auto's. Not that i would buy an auto to be honest but still. I understand why Holden does without the LS3 but why dont Holden/HSV get the seats and paddle shifts?

SS doesn't get heated or cooled seats in any trim level. We also don't get drivers memory seat, electric passenger seat, auto dimming mirror or the aux video out on the back of the centre console.
